Chinese mobile phone maker Xiaomi is determined to double sales of its handsets this year, and it seems that it has already made the first step towards achieving the goal.

The company has kicked off sales of its smartphones earlier this week, and it has managed to sell no less than 200,000 Hongmi smartphones in 4 minutes (3 minutes and 57 seconds, to be more precise).

The info comes from miui, but it has been confirmed by the handset vendor, which retweeted the story via its official account.

Hongmi has already proved a highly appealing device to many users out there, with similar record sales registered before, and it seems that it continues to remain popular. The fact that it has recently seen a price cut in China also helped, that’s for sure.
